For those unfamiliar with the song, "Crimson and Clover" was originally written by Tommy James and Peter Lucia Jr. in 1968. The track became a chart-topping hit, showcasing the power of simple yet evocative lyrics paired with a memorable melody.     Biography: The Shacks' Journey to Stardom

    The Shacks are an indie band that burst onto the music scene with their unique blend of retro sounds and modern sensibilities. Formed in New York City, the band quickly gained attention for their nostalgic yet innovative approach to music. Their rise to fame was marked by critical acclaim and a growing fanbase that appreciated their ability to create music that feels both timeless and contemporary.

    Early Influences and Musical Roots

    The Shacks' sound is deeply rooted in the music of the 1960s and 70s. Bands like The Beatles, The Beach Boys, and The Velvet Underground have all left an indelible mark on their music. These influences are evident in their use of lush harmonies, reverb-drenched guitars, and introspective lyrics. Max Shrager, the band's guitarist and producer, has often cited these artists as major inspirations for his songwriting and production techniques.
